For the next two Saturdays, Taylorville will be having its fall cleanup days, and mayor Bruce Barry is encouraging residents to do their part in cleaning up the community.
Barry says the city will offer free dumpsters and even free pickup of trash if residents cannot bring their trash to those dumpsters.
One of the platforms Barry ran for mayor on was cleaning up Taylorville. He says the city has started tearing down blighted buildings across the community.
Barry says any buildings that can’t be torn down this fall will be added to the list of properties to work on when the weather warms up again next spring.
